Re: [Samba] Samba 3.4.17 -Solaris10_U10- make- Fatal error with talloc

2012-05-15 Thread Gaiseric Vandal
Solaris 10 patches include samba. On Solaris 10 sparc 119757-21 (3.5.10) or 119757-22 (3.6.4) On Solaris 10 x86 119758-21 (3.5.10) or 119758-22 (3.6.4) A lot easier than compiling from scratch. Make sure you set LD_LIBRARY_PATH. If using GCC to compile you may also need to set compiler

Re: [Samba] Backup

2012-05-15 Thread Aaron E.
You can copy /usr/local/samba/private and /usr/local/samba/etc directories to the new machine with the new samba compiled install. You will also need to rsync /usr/local/samba/var/locks/sysvol to the new machine but you need to do this with ntacl support using rsync I have found works as it
